We are an out-of-network provider. This means …

We have stepped outside of the typical insurance payment model because our services are driven by your needs, not by the demands of insurance companies. We refuse to let them dictate the length of your appointment or the frequency of your appointments.

  • Yes! When a medical practice receives reimbursement directly from insurance companies they have the authority to demand certain restrictions on your care like shorter appointment slots, a maximum number of visits per year, and a limit to the types of medications and interventions that can be prescribed. At Excel Psychiatric Associates we strongly disagree with insurance companies dictating the type of care you will receive. We don’t let insurance companies come between you and your provider.

    At Excel Psychiatric Associates we have longer appointments so we can really listen to your needs and understand you. We work with you to meet as often as you need. We also work with you to select treatment options that are the very best for you.

  • This does mean that we do not receive payment directly from your insurance. Instead as an out-of-network practice, you pay the fee for each appointment up front and as a complimentary service we provide you with paperwork allowing you to directly receive reimbursement from your insurance company. We are also happy to assist you in submitting reimbursement paperwork to your insurance company.

  • No! We do not let insurance dictate things about your appointment but this does not mean we do not work with insurance. In fact, we work with insurance companies every single day in order to get you the best coverage for your psychiatric medications. We believe that providing a treatment you can’t afford is equal to providing no treatment at all. So, we work hard to tackle the prior authorization process so that your medications can be approved by your insurance company.

  • Did you know that many drug manufacturers offer discounts, grants, and patient assistance programs to help you cover your deductible and up-front drug costs? We work to help you take advantage of available manufacturer discount and patient assistance programs.

    Psychiatric services include both finding the right diagnosis and medication management.

    Our psychiatric providers greatly pride themselves on being educators.

    You will be able to discuss, discover, and learn about your mental health, treatment options, and the function of each medication.

    And if side-effects develop, we will work with you to manage them or find an alternative treatment.

    Just like some people with diabetes can manage it with diet and exercise alone, while others need medications in addition to that, some people experiencing difficulties in their mental wellbeing need medications to enhance their ability to participate in their positive life changes.

    Our medical providers can assess whether or not your unique situation would benefit from medications, and if so, will work with you to determine the best regimen possible.
